Stellantis announces five world premieres for the Paris Motor Show.

Stellantis announced today its participation in the 90th edition of the Mondial de l’Auto, the Paris Motor Show 2024, which will take place from October 14 to 20.

The world’s fourth-largest automotive group will showcase Citroën, Peugeot, and Alfa Romeo at the event held at Porte de Versailles, as well as the debuting Chinese brand Leapmotor. A total of 26 models will be presented, including five world premieres that will take place at the Paris Motor Show 2024:

Peugeot will present its 100% electric range, with a highlight on the world premiere of the new Peugeot E-408, which completes a lineup of 12 fully electric vehicles (including nine passenger cars and three commercial vehicles). Additionally, the Long Range versions of the fastback SUVs E-3008 and E-5008 will also be present, providing up to 700 km and 668 km of range, respectively.

The Peugeot stand will also feature the Inception concept and the revolutionary Hypersquare steering wheel, accompanied by an exclusive simulator.

Citroën will present a completely renewed range with three world premieres for one of the main segments in Europe. Committed to offering electric and accessible mobility to its customers in this market, the C3 and C3 Aircross models will be displayed for the first time and will be available to the public at an event of this kind. A pioneer in micromobility with the Ami, Citroën will showcase an Ami Tower at its stand, celebrating four years of success in France and various European markets with this small model.

Alfa Romeo is making its return to the Paris Motor Show, showcasing its complete range, including the Junior Veloce with 280 hp, the sportiest version of the lineup, and also debuting the Hybrid variant.

Visitors will also get a glimpse of the 2025 version of the Tonale MY25, a model that will be presented for the first time with new features, as well as the iconic 33 Stradale Fuoriserie, a model produced in a limited edition of only 33 units.

Leapmotor is making its debut at the Paris Motor Show and will showcase its accessible electric mobility solutions focused on technology. The highlight will be the presentation of the new B10, an SUV for the C segment that allows for the expansion of the product range in the main segment of the European market.

This highly anticipated model, built on Leapmotor’s new B platform, represents a significant step in the brand’s strategic growth in the region, promising to bring the brand’s advanced technology to an even broader audience.
